My first "Sprint"




Last Sat. I competed in a sprint triathlon in Emmett Idaho. I was really nervous because for those of you who know me well know that I DO NOT swim. I have been swimming for about 2 months now to train. Swimming is so hard for me, when I am done my heart is pounding and I feel like I can hardly breath. There was four of us who trained together for this fun event! :) I also haven't gotten on a bike for about 10 years, so that was a totally new experience for me too. I got sore in places that I didn't think could ever get sore!! My good friend let me borrow his road bike because I just had a crappy mountain bike. That made a huge difference in my speed. So, we get there early Sat. morning and I can hardly stand it. I had to go to the bathroom 2 times. TMI, I know. So we finally get in the water and wait for the canon to go off. When it went off, I started to swim and was getting kicked, hit every other second. I tried not to panic, but ended up doing the side stroke the whole time. Not thinking I was using my left leg the whole time....The key is to use your legs as little as possible, so you can have energy on the bike! I get on my bike and take off feeling good. That is until about mile 6, then my left leg starts to cramp up. I was soo ticked, I had to peddle a few times and rest, peddle and rest. So finally after what seemed to be forever I made it to the run part. I dumped my bike and took off running. Your legs feel so weird at first, but then they finally felt normal. My goal was to come in under 1 1/2 hours. My time was 1 hour 29 mins. I was soo happy! I thought it would have been a lot longer. On my next one, I can't believe I just said that, I will definitely train a lot more on the bike. It was really fun when it was all said and done.
